ALEXANDRIA, Va., March 5 -- United States Patent no. 12,242,141, issued on March 4, was assigned to NORTHROP GRUMMAN SYSTEMS Corp. (Falls Church, Va.).
"Atomic optical reference system" was invented by Eric A. Imhof (Albuquerque, N.M.), Steven Ryan Jefferts (Chatsworth, Calif.) and Vyacheslav Lebedev (Redondo Beach, Calif.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"One example includes an atomic optical reference system. The system includes an optical system comprising a laser configured to generate an optical beam.
